Beautiful Soup Theater returns to The TAI Group's blackbox on Sunday, September 8th at 7:00PM for an evening of songs by musical theater's brightest new voices. All proceeds from the evening will benefit Beautiful Soup's production of LIFT, an American premiere of a smash hit musical from London's SoHo Theatre.

Featuring songs by musical theater's rising composers, CONTEMPORARY MUSICALS 101 will also provide audiences with a lesson in the new sounds of Broadway. The evening will feature songs by composers Craig Adam (Lift), Marc McBarron Kessler, Marc Castle, Carner & Gregor, James Horan, Peter Saxe, Pasek & Paul, Tom Kitt and many more!

The evening will also feature refreshments, raffles and a Silent Auction. Items include a coaching with noted vocal teacher Susan Eichhorn Young, an opening night package to the American premiere of LIFT,

With appearances by Kimberly Faye Greenberg (One Night With Fanny Brice, Danny & Sylvia), Anna Kirkland (Rags, Moose Murders) and Lani Corson (Little By Little), the evening also features Roxy Arrojo, Alex Bernhardt (New York City Gay Men's Choir), Dan Cake, Salvatore Casto, Morgan DeTogne, Lily Drexler, Charlie Duncan, Barnaby Edwards, Erin Elizabeth Eichhorn (Rags), Janet Fanale (Forbidden Broadway), Kathleen Gubitosi, Tom Guthrie (New York City Gay Men's Choir), Kenneth Kyle Martinez (Rags), Francesca MacAaron, Samantha Mercado Tudda, Cara Picone and RAndy Taylor.

Tickets for the evening are $20, and all proceeds raised will benefit Beautiful Soup's American premiere of LIFT, starring Kimberly Faye Greenberg. LIFT will open at The Richmond Shepard Theatre on November 13th, 2013.
